We organize high-impact community service events for businesses who want to make a difference in the District of Columbia.
The Morris Cafritz Center for Community Service (MCCCS) at the Washington DCJCC organizes high-impact community service projects and days of service that address unmet needs in the Washington DC Metropolitan area. For the past 20 years the MCCCS has enabled tens of thousands of individuals to make a difference in our community.
Our volunteers take responsibility to enrich the lives of others as well as their own. Through active partnerships with over 100 local social service agencies and corporations we are repairing the world – one neighborhood at a time.
TOGETHER WE CAN MAKE AN IMPACT
- Community revitalization (shelter/low income housing repairs): engaging 1,000s of volunteers annually to serve our partners agencies
- Hunger Relief: feeding 15,000 homeless a year thorough our food programs
- Environmental Stewardship: restoring trails, cleaning parks and planting vegetation in the city's disadvantaged areas
- Literacy: empowering hundreds of students to read through partnerships with Toyota Motor Sales USA and DC Public Schools by helping restock libraries in SE
